DAY 2 : ISTANBUL ( full day tour)
After breakfast meet your tour guide at the lobby and spend the day exploring Istanbul… Visit Church of Divine Wisdom (Aya Sofya in Turkish, Sancta Sophia in Latin, Hagia Sofia in Greek). Now a museum, Aya Sofya built by the Byzantine Emperor Justinian in the 6th Century and reigned as the grandest church in  Christendom until its conversion into a mosque by Sultan Mehmet II just after the conquest of Constantinople in 1453. The Ottomans added minaret and buttresses, plastered over the Byzantine mosaics in the interior, and installed exquisite calligraphies  medallions. Much of the plaster has now been removed and several of the original mosaics restored. Visit The Hippodrome - the center of Byzantine civic life for 1000 years, including coronations, Roman chariot races and more than one royal execution. At the opposite end of the Hippodrome (at Meydani) is the elegant ‘’Blue Mosque’’of Sultan Ahmed I, with its six minarets. Built in the early 17th century, its popular name is derived from the 20.00 predominately blue Iznik tiles lining the interior walls... Lunch at a local Restaurant (lunch is excluded to the tour) Visit Topkapi Palace, residence of the Ottoman Sultans for three centuries. Now a museum, it consists of gardens and buildings of the former palace restored to hold a wealth of treasures. Among the most notable are one of the world’s finest collections of Chinese porcelain, a spectacular collection of jewellery, gems and gold, and the wardrobes of the Sultans, consisting of more than 13.000 customers( Harem section is excluded; entrance requires additional admission fee)… Our last stop will be the famous Grand Covered Bazaar; the largest covered marketplace in the world where a dazzling array of items-from Furniture and carpets to jewelers and clothing are sold in the bazaar’s 4000 shops.  Overnight at your Hotel in Istanbul. DAY 3 : ISTANBUL (Full day Tour)

FULLDAY TOUR OPTION 1

After breakfast meet yourtour  guide at the lobby for a second full day tour and spend the day exploring Istanbul. A pleasant drive to the Asian part of Istanbul over the Intercontinental Bosphorus Bridge. Our first stop Camlica Hill, the highest point in İstanbul, commanding a panoramic view of the city…Our second stop is Beylerbeyi Palace, we take a short drive to the 19th century summer palace of the Sultans in the Bosphorus village of Beylerbeyi. Completed in 1865, the palace has 24 rooms and six large halls. We turn back to the European side of İstanbul and Lunch at a local Restaurant (lunch is excluded to the tour)… proceed to the the famous Rustem Pasa Mosque which is skillful accomplishment of achitect Sinan.İt was built in 1561 and displays exquisite Iznik tiles decorting the superbly proportioned interior…  We take a Bosphorus Cruise Sightseeing Boat Trip * (almost 1 hr boat ride) up Istanbul's winding straits for a chance to relax and admire the shoreline of beautiful mosques, lavish palaces and decadent villas - you'll see Dolmabahce and Beylerbeyi Palaces, Ottoman summer mansions and Ortakoy mosque, the defensive Rumeli Fortress and Bosphorus Bridge - one of the world's largest suspension bridges, all alongside passing fishing boats, yachts. FULLDAY TOUR OPTION 2
After breakfast meet yourtour  guide at the lobby for a second full day tour and spend the day exploring Istanbul. Firstly, explore the mysterious and surreal Underground Cistern which is also known as Yerebatan Saray, one of the Grand underground cisterns which were an important source of water fort he city during the Byzantine and Ottoman times. The roof is supported by 336 Corinthian Columns. Sensitively restored, the cistern is now equipped with meandering walkways above the water, atmospheric illumination, and classical music… Then, visit the Archaeological Museum adjacent to Topkapi Palace, which includes the celebrated Alexander Sarcophagus…This is a very rich museum, well worth a visit. After lunch Our last stop is the famous Spice Market also known as Egyptian Bazaar at the base of the Golden Horn. This colorful, covered bazaar has shops selling all sorts of exotic goodies.
